Move-in cleaning services are designed to prepare a property for new occupants by thoroughly cleaning every area of the home or apartment. This type of cleaning typically includes deep cleaning of kitchens and bathrooms, dusting and wiping down surfaces, vacuuming carpets, mopping floors, and removing any leftover debris or dust from previous occupants. The goal is to create a fresh, spotless environment that makes settling into a new space more comfortable and welcoming. These services are often comprehensive, ensuring that nothing is overlooked before new residents move in.
This service helps address common problems associated with moving into a new property. Residual dust, dirt, and grime from previous occupants can linger, making a space feel unclean or uninviting. Additionally, clutter or leftover debris can create obstacles or hazards, especially in kitchens and bathrooms. Move-in cleaning services also help eliminate odors and ensure that surfaces are sanitized, which is especially important for those with allergies or sensitivities. By tackling these issues, move-in cleaning provides peace of mind and a clean slate for new residents.

The overview below groups typical Move In Cleaning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Cleaning - typical costs range from $150-$300 for standard move-in cleaning services. Many routine jobs fall within this middle band, covering essential cleaning tasks for small to medium-sized homes.
Deep Cleaning - more thorough cleaning services usually cost between $300-$600. Larger or heavily soiled spaces can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.
Additional Services - add-ons like carpet cleaning or appliance cleaning often cost $50-$200 each, depending on the size and complexity of the task. Many clients choose a few extras to customize their move-in cleaning.
Full Service Packages - comprehensive move-in cleaning packages typically range from $250-$600 for smaller homes, with larger or more detailed projects potentially reaching $1,000 or more. Many service providers offer packages that fit within this spectrum based on property size and sc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for move-in cleaning,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. A local contractor who has a proven track record of handling move-in or deep-cleaning services can be more reliable, as they understand the specific requirements involved in preparing a home for new occupants. Asking about their previous work or requesting examples of comparable projects can help gauge their familiarity with the scope and challenges of move-in cleaning.
Clear, written expectations are essential when selecting a cleaning service. Service providers should be able to outline what is included in their cleaning process, such as kitchen and bathroom sanitation, vacuuming, dusting, and cleaning of appliances or fixtures. Having these details documented helps ensure transparency and prevents misunderstandings. It’s advisable to discuss and confirm what the cleaning will cover beforehand, so both parties have aligned expectations.
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a dependable local contractor. Reliable service providers can often provide references from past clients or showcase positive feedback. Good communication involves responsiveness and clarity, making it easier to ask questions or address concerns throughout the process. What does move-in cleaning typically include? Move-in cleaning services usually cover cleaning of floors, surfaces, bathrooms, kitchens, and appliances to prepare a space for new occupants.
Are move-in cleaning services suitable for apartments and houses? Yes, local service providers often offer move-in cleaning for both apartments and houses, accommodating various property sizes.
Can move-in cleaning help with cleaning after renovation or construction? Many move-in cleaning providers can handle post-renovation or construction cleaning to ensure the space is thoroughly cleaned before moving in.
What should be prepared before a move-in cleaning service arrives? It's helpful to clear personal belongings and ensure access to all areas to allow the service providers to perform a comprehensive cleaning.
How do local contractors ensure a thorough move-in cleaning? They typically follow detailed cleaning checklists and use professional-grade cleaning supplies to ensure all areas are properly cleaned before occupancy.
